Piano tuning is a delicate art.
Each note relies on harmony within the entire structure. A professional piano tuner doesn’t just “tighten strings”—they restore balance to your instrument.

Many people are surprised to learn how often a piano needs tuning. Experts recommend tuning at least twice a year. Regular service keeps repairs minimal and performance optimal.

The right expert brings both technical know-how and deep respect for your piano. They assess pitch, soundboard stability, and string condition. Your music deserves that level of care.

Beyond just pitch correction, tuners often provide repairs and maintenance. They can fix sticky keys, adjust pedal action, and identify internal wear. Quality care keeps your instrument expressive and reliable.

Choosing the right piano takes more than a price tag comparison. From upright to grand, acoustic to digital. A knowledgeable dealer helps match your goals and budget.

There’s a lot more behind a piano’s cost than size or color. Factors include brand, materials, craftsmanship, and country of origin. Transparent pricing from a trusted dealer builds confidence.

Ownership comes with responsibility—and reward. Regular service, proper positioning, and humidity control all make a difference. It can be passed down, shared, and played with joy for years to come.

Humidity and heat can affect tuning stability and wood integrity. Humidity control tools like dehumidifiers or humidistats protect internal components. Trust someone who knows the region’s impact on instruments.
